What is the difference between Addiction Internship vs Addiction Counselor?

AspectAddiction InternshipAddiction Counselor
Required CredentialsOften pursuing or completed relevant education, some certificationsState licensure or certification required
Work EnvironmentInternship settings, clinics, rehab centers, hospitalsClinical settings, outpatient or inpatient facilities
Employer & Industry UsageTraining roles within addiction treatment programsLicensed professionals providing therapy and counseling
Common Search & ComparisonYesNo

In summary, an Addiction Internship is a training position for individuals gaining experience in addiction treatment, often without full licensure. An Addiction Counselor is a licensed professional providing direct therapy and support to clients. Internships serve as a stepping stone toward becoming a licensed counselor.

Job description

Cummins Behavioral Health Systems, Inc. is offering unpaid and paid internship opportunities for students who are currently pursuing their master's degree in an approved collegiate higher education program. The internship will be in Addiction SUD settings. Opportunities exist allowing students to pursue a dual licensure track for both mental health and SUD.

Internships area available for 2026 and may be located in the following counties/(cities): Boone (Lebanon); Hendricks (Avon); Marion (Indianapolis), Montgomery (Crawfordsville); and Putnam (Greencastle) County.

Essential Job Functions:

  • Serve as a member of the clinical treatment team, primarily providing persons served with face-to-face contact
  • Coordinate treatment with members of the interdisciplinary team

Services provided as part of an internship experience occur under the supervision of a Licensed Professional or a QBHP and are driven by the treatment plan of the person served. Life Skills Associates follow best practice treatment models within a Recovery-based perspective that is intended to promote resiliency, optimal community participation, and eventual independence from ongoing professional behavioral health support.

Education and/or Experience:

  • Must be enrolled as a student in an organization approved collegiate higher education program seeking master's degree in Social Work, Psychology, Sociology, Marriage and Family Counseling, or other organization-approved mental health counseling degree.
